What is a data structure?

A Data Structure job typically involves designing, implementing, and optimizing data storage and retrieval mechanisms in software applications. Professionals in this role work with different data structures like arrays, linked lists, trees, and graphs to improve the efficiency of algorithms. They are often employed in software development, data engineering, or system architecture roles, ensuring that data is managed efficiently for various applications. Strong problem-solving skills and proficiency in programming languages like Python, Java, or C++ are essential for success in this field.

What are some common challenges faced by professionals working with data structures in software development?

Professionals working with data structures often encounter challenges such as selecting the most efficient data structure for a specific application, optimizing memory usage, and ensuring code scalability as data volume grows. Collaboration with other team members, such as developers and data engineers, is essential to design robust solutions that balance performance and maintainability. Additionally, staying current with evolving algorithms and best practices helps address complex data manipulation tasks in real-world projects.

What is the difference between Data Structure vs Data Analyst?

AspectData StructureData Analyst
Required CredentialsComputer Science degree, programming skillsStatistics, data analysis certifications, degree in related fields
Work EnvironmentSoftware development, programming, algorithm designBusiness, finance, marketing, data interpretation
Industry UsageSoftware engineering, computer scienceBusiness intelligence, marketing, finance

Data Structures focus on organizing and storing data efficiently within software applications, requiring programming skills and technical knowledge. Data Analysts interpret data to provide insights, often using statistical tools and working closely with business teams. While Data Structures are foundational for software development, Data Analysts apply data to solve business problems. Both roles are essential in data-driven industries but serve different purposes and skill sets.
